    The way I see it, it took me less than a decade to figure out how to use this forum, so I count that as a win. Sylvie has helped me find tahr/reds/fallow/pigs/wallabies/chamois (dead and alive), but my proudest moment was when my hat fell off and rolled several metres down a steep hill I had just walked up. I asked her to bring it to me. She walked down, picked it up and brought it to me. Had never taught her anything like that. Saved myself a few kilojoules that day.
